SUMMARY:ATLAS Forward Proton detector – status and future plans

 ics\, Faculty of Mathematics &amp\; Physics\, Charles University)\nIn 2016
  the ATLAS collaboration successfully installed a part of the ATLAS Forwar
 d Proton (AFP) detector to measure diffractive protons leaving under very 
 small angles (hundreds of micro radians) the ATLAS proton-proton interacti
 on point. The AFP aims to tag and measure forward protons scattered in sin
 gle diffraction or hard central diffraction\, where two protons are emitte
 d and a central system is created. In addition\, the AFP has a potential t
 o measure two-photon exchange processes\, and be sensitive to eventual ano
 malous quartic couplings of Vector Bosons: $\\gamma\\gamma W^+W^-$\,  $\\g
 amma\\gamma ZZ$\,  and $\\gamma\\gamma\\gamma\\gamma$. Such measurements a
 t high luminosities will be possible only due the combination of high reso
 lution tracking detectors and ultra-high precision time-of-flight (ToF) de
 tectors at both sides of the ATLAS detector. In its first\, current\, phas
 e the AFP detector consists of one arm with two semi-edgeless 3D Silicon p
 ixel detectors\, each placed in a horizontal Roman Pot. Both Pots are plac
 ed at one ATLAS side\, 205 and 217 meters away from the ATLAS interaction 
 point\, very close (2-3 mm during data taking) to the LHC beams. The detec
 tor system construction\, its installation in the LHC tunnel and commissio
 ning (including full integration of the AFP into the ATLAS detector contro
 l system and trigger and data acquisition) will be presented together with
  the detector performance plots based on the data taking during the standa
 rd LHC running. The second phase of the AFP realization\, planned to the b
 eginning of 2017 and including the installation of the AFP second arm toge
 ther with ToF Quartz-Cherenkov subdetectors (housed in both farther Roman 
 Pots) will be described in the second part of the talk.\n\nhttps://indico.
